ArduShield it is versatile development shield for most popular Arduino boards like a
Arduino UNO R3, Mini, Pro Mini V5, Nano V3, MicroR3, Leonardo, Yun, Zero, Galileo Gen2 and many other derivative boards.

Generaly idea for ArduShield was born out of the problem that hit several Arduino fans.
First we found that we had many shields that fit only to Arduino UNO, but they don’t fit to Arduino Mini, Pro Mini, Nano and other type of smaller Arduino board.
Smaller Arduino boards are much more cost effective then Arduino UNO, and we want to use them to.

Second thing what most bother us over time, was when we have to start one more time re-wiring Arduino and bread board because of some small mistake which cannot be find.
Idea was to shrink down amount of the cable between Arduino UNO and Bread Board minimum by half.

Another things about ArduShield is that you can have access for all pins of Arduino on bread board instantly.
http://www.awesomepcb.com/wp-content/up … 24x576.jpg
Another useful thing about ArduShield is that you can have power supply to your bread board.
You can also use VCC or GND signal separately if you want just by cutting narrow trace on BR1 or BR2.
If you want to go back with this connection just place a drop of tin between cuted trace.

ArduShield can be use like a programing tool for Arduino mini and Arduino Pro Mini. This board require external programmer.
Now if you have Arduino UNO board you can connect Arduino Mini or Arduino Pro Mini instantly to ArduShield and play with them via Arduino IDE.

With ArduShield we can get access for all of the pins Arduino Mini and Pro Mini on bread board.
Till now when you need to use pins A4, A5, A6, A7 with Arduino Mini there where make short cut with pin 8 and 9 on bread board.
With Arduino Pro Mini pins were not place in the 0.1inch (2.54mm) raster. They had this weird spacing.

ArduShield provide access for all 4 holes from each side of bread board.
Comparing with Arduino Micro and Nano we have access for 2 and 3 pins after assembly PCB on bread board.
Access for 4 holes on each side give us possibility to place more components around the same pin.

The nice thing about this shield is that you can develope even 2 prototype at the one time on one bread board, without the need to disconnect everything.
How it is frustrated when you need to jump shortly to another prototype and check some new idea. Now this changed a bit.
Just flip side of the AdruShield on bread board and you are ready to go with your second idea.

What is the ArduShield compatible with?
Already Tested:
Arduino UNO R3
Arduino Micro R3
Arduino Nano V3
Arduino Mini V5
Arduino Mini Pro
Intel Galileo
Arduino Nano V3 - clon
Compatibility based on schematic analysis:
ArduinoYun
Arduino Zero
Arduino Leonardo
